ECLIPSE2019: Low Rate (LRT - 1 sps) Navigation, State Parameter, and Microphysics Flight-Level Data
Summary
This data set includes airborne measurements obtained from the NSF/NCAR HIAPER GV aircraft (Tail Number N677F) during the ECLIPSE2019 project. This dataset contains low rate navigation, state parameter, and microphysics flight-level data in netCDF format.
